Obituary

RONALD  JAMES  “Ron”REMBIS, 84, passed peacefully surrounded by is loving family on December 20, 2019.  He was born June 15, 1935 in Methuen, Massachusetts, the son of Joseph Rembis and Phyllis Salach.

Ron grew up in MA with his family and sister, Ellie whom he adored.  He loved playing baseball as a young boy and had a passion for aviation and music.  He married his childhood sweetheart, Dottie Rembis , in April 1956.  They had three adoring daughters and five grandchildren.  He was a devoted husband, brother, father and grandfather.   A lifetime of wonderful family memories was created during their 63 year marriage.

Ron was a Navy veteran serving during the Korean Conflict.  He also attended the Naval School of Music as well as the Cambridge School of Radio & TV Broadcasting.

Ron’s love of music included playing saxophone in his own band.  And his love of aviation had him pursue his pilot’s license.  As a member of the Academy of Model Aeronautics he was also an accomplished pilot flying model jets most of his life.

Ron moved his family from MA to Florida in 1967 eventually settling in Port Orange for the past 47 years.  His life profession was working in the radio and television broadcasting industry.  From producer of many programs with national TV coverage, on-air radio talent with his own shows, to owner of his own radio and tv production company.  His voice on air was unmistakable.  Ron worked mainly in the Miami, Tampa/St. Pete, Daytona markets broadcasting news, sports, weather and special events when he wasn’t behind the scenes as producer.    His profession enabled him to interview and work with such names as senator John F. Kennedy, Ed McMahon of the Johnny Carson show, musicians Michael Jackson and David Cassidy to name a few.   He was also a talented photographer and artist.   Ron mostly loved time with his family, tinkering in his garage with every tool imaginable, building large scale jets, boating and anything to do with motorcycles, cars and football.

Ron and his family attended Epiphany Catholic Church. He is survived by his sister, Eleanor Eberhardt of New Hampshire, daughters, Karen (Scott) McGregor of Winter Garden, FL, Cindy Rembis of Ormond By The Sea, FL,  Kimberly (Tim) Adair, Port Orange, FL, and grandchildren, Kristin Grass, Shannon McGregor, Blake Grass, Brooke McGregor, and Cameryn McGregor.  His adored wife, Dottie Rembis passed six months earlier.

Ron’s gentle nature, endless creativity and love of family will be missed beyond measure.   A private memorial service with military honors will be held for family at Cape Canaveral National Cemetery in Mims, FL on January 21st at 10:30am.
